Retrofit Coordinator – Social Housing

Location:

Manchester (Hybrid)
Salary:
Competitive + Bonus + Car Allowance + Benefits

Overview:
We’re seeking an experienced Retrofit Coordinator to join a leading built environment consultancy delivering large-scale social housing retrofit schemes. This is a hybrid role based out of the Manchester office, with the opportunity to manage projects involving 500+ properties and multiple energy efficiency upgrades.

You'll oversee retrofit coordination from assessment to completion, working with internal teams and external contractors to ensure compliance with PAS
2035 and associated funding requirements.

Key Responsibilities:

* Manage the retrofit process end-to-end across multiple housing projects

* Ensure full PAS
2035/PAS
2030 compliance and funding eligibility

* Lead client-facing meetings and report on project progress and performance

* Conduct energy modelling and produce Improvement Option Evaluations & Medium-Term Plans

* Support the compilation of design packs and lodge completions to Trust Mark

What You’ll Need:

* Level 5 Retrofit Coordination & Risk Management qualification

* Experience with large-scale social housing retrofit projects

* Strong knowledge of PAS
2035 standards and energy modelling software (e.g., Elmhurst Design SAP 2012)

* Excellent Excel and document management skills

* Full UK driving licence (site visits required)

* Commutable to Manchester office (hybrid role)

Desirable:

* Level 3 DEA and/or EEM in Older & Traditional Buildings
